The Ortho Concise Note template by s10.ai is crafted specifically for orthopedic surgeons to streamline the documentation of patient consultations. This template encompasses sections for subjective symptoms, objective physical examination findings, differential diagnosis assessments, and a comprehensive plan for investigations and follow-up care. It is perfect for capturing critical information in a structured format, ensuring thorough and precise medical records. Example of completed documentation using this template
Patient:John DoeDate:October 5, 2023Subjective:- The patient describes intense pain in the right knee, particularly during walking or stair climbing.- Symptoms have persisted for the last 3 months and have progressively intensified.- Pain greatly affects daily activities, including work and exercise capabilities.- Relevant past medical history includes a prior meniscus tear in the same knee.- Occupational history: Office worker with a predominantly sedentary lifestyle.Objective:- Physical examination shows swelling and tenderness around the right knee.- Range of motion assessment reveals restricted flexion and extension.- Palpation findings show tenderness over the medial joint line.- Stability tests: Positive McMurray test suggesting a possible meniscus injury.Assessment:- Differential diagnoses include meniscus tear, osteoarthritis, and ligament injury.Plan:- Planned investigations: MRI of the right knee to confirm the diagnosis.- Follow-up arrangements: Patient to return in 2 weeks for review of MRI results and further management plan.
